The Mechanics That Keep You Spinning
At its core, the classic Buffalo formula uses a 5-reel, 4-row layout with 1,024 ways to win. The key is the buffalo symbol itself, which acts as a wild. When it lands, it expands to cover the entire reel, dramatically increasing your chances of hitting a winning combination. The scatter is usually the golden sun or coin, and landing three or more triggers the free spins bonus round. During free spins, the multiplier feature often kicks in, where each successive winning cascade increases your multiplier, sometimes up to 10x or more. This ‘Xtra Reel Power’ mechanic, pioneered by Aristocrat, is what turns a decent win into a screen-filling jackpot.

Understanding Bonus Buy Features
A modern evolution in many Buffalo-style games is the ‘Bonus Buy’ or ‘Feature Purchase’ option. For a multiple of your bet (often 75x to 100x), you can instantly trigger the free spins round. This is appealing if you're after the bonus action without the wait, but it significantly increases volatility and drains your bankroll faster. It's a tool, not a strategy. Use it sparingly.

What's the difference between Buffalo and Buffalo Gold?
Buffalo Gold is an enhanced sequel. It adds a sixth reel, increasing the ways to win to 4,096. It also introduces the Gold Bonus feature, where special gold coin symbols can collect multipliers or trigger additional free spins during the bonus round, leading to higher potential payouts.
Are online Buffalo slots rigged?
No, not at licensed and regulated US casinos. Games from providers like Aristocrat on platforms such as DraftKings or Caesars use certified Random Number Generators (RNGs). These are independently audited to ensure every spin is completely random and fair. Always play at casinos licensed by state authorities like the New Jersey Division of Gaming Enforcement or the Michigan Gaming Control Board.
